大家好,今天我要和大家聊聊“学工系统”和“芜湖”的结合,这听起来可能有点奇怪,但其实还挺有意思的。我们先从“学工系统”开始讲起。学工系统主要是用来管理学生信息和工作安排的,比如成绩录入、课程安排等。而“芜湖”,作为安徽省的一个城市,虽然它在教育技术领域并不是特别出名,但我们可以用它作为一个背景来增加文章的趣味性。
好了,废话不多说,让我们直接进入正题吧。首先,我们要构建一个简单的学工系统,这里我将使用Python语言,因为它简单易懂,非常适合初学者。我们将用SQLite数据库来存储学生信息,因为它的轻便性和易于理解性非常适合教学目的。
**创建数据库和表**
import sqlite3 # 连接到SQLite数据库 conn = sqlite3.connect('school_management.db') c = conn.cursor() # 创建一个students表 c.execute(''' CREATE TABLE students ( id INTEGER PRIMARY KEY, name TEXT NOT NULL, age INTEGER, grade TEXT ) ''') # 提交事务 conn.commit()
接下来,我们将编写一个简单的函数来添加新的学生记录:
def add_student(name, age, grade): conn = sqlite3.connect('school_management.db') c = conn.cursor() c.execute("INSERT INTO students (name, age, grade) VALUES (?, ?, ?)", (name, age, grade)) conn.commit() conn.close()
最后,为了方便查看数据,我们还可以添加一个显示所有学生信息的功能:
def show_all_students(): conn = sqlite3.connect('school_management.db') c = conn.cursor() c.execute("SELECT * FROM students") rows = c.fetchall() for row in rows: print(row) conn.close()
现在,你已经拥有了一个简单的学工系统,可以用来管理学生信息了。当然,这只是个起点,实际应用中还需要考虑更多的功能和安全性问题。
好了,这就是今天的分享了。希望大家能从中学到一些东西。如果你有任何问题或建议,欢迎随时联系我。让我们一起学习,一起进步!
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!